The story of the Parmigiani Fleurier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ose

With the PF Tonda and Toric lines, Parmigiani Fleurier has created two product lines that immediately stand out. And with the magnificent L’Armoriale Répétition Mystérieuse, the brand showed that its unique style also works well for high-end creations. The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ose is Parmigiani’s latest release that perfectly tells the brand’s story in all its facets. The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ante debuted in 2023 and introduced a new, ingenious complication.

We had seen the GMT Rattrapante, with its hidden hand for indicating the time in another time zone whenever you are traveling. The Minute Rattrapante takes the same visual concept but approaches it technically.

Parmigiani Fleurier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ose guilloché pattern and indexes up close

Instead of displaying the time in a second time zone, the hidden hand can be used as a countdown timer. I’ll get into the details in a bit, but let’s focus on the collection first. This new Arctic Rose version is the second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ante, following the inaugural Sand Grey model released two years ago.

The details of the new Parmigiani Fleurier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ose

As Mike explained in the intro article, the watch has a 40mm stainless steel case with a 10.7mm thickness and a 60m water resistance rating. Topping the case is the characteristic knurled bezel in 950 platinum.

As with all Tonda PF models, the Minute Rattrapante also comes with an integrated three-row bracelet with a beautifully concealed, flush-mounted clasp. Not only does the bracelet look fantastically detailed in terms of design and finishing, but it also tapers elegantly, ensuring excellent comfort on the wrist.

The story of this new model is, of course, the Arctic Rose dial. It combines the signature Grain d’Orge hand-guilloché pattern with a light pink color that is very subtle. Once again, Parmigiani Fleurier demonstrates its exceptional eye for dial colors, and this new one looks stunning.

The minimalist design features the applied PF logo and the 18K gold rhodium-plated indexes. Lastly, you will find the minute track with its humble black markers on the dial’s periphery. It lends itself well to a sophisticated dial that is gently contrasted by the skeletonized, rhodium-plated hour and minute hands. However, a secret hand is hiding in plain sight.

The minute rattrapante complication

Hidden behind the rhodium-plated minute hand sits a rose gold hand that makes its rounds unnoticed if the minute rattrapante is not activated. But if you need to time a countdown to an event, a click of the pusher at 10 o’clock advances the rose gold hand in one-minute increments, while the 8 o’clock pusher pushes it forward by five. This allows you to create an interval and keep track of the minutes until the minute hand meets the forward hand. The rose gold pusher, integrated into the crown, allows you to reset the timer and return the rose gold hand to its hidden position.

The beautiful PF052 movement that powers the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ose

Making the technical wizardry happen is the brand’s in-house PF052 caliber. It is a beautifully constructed automatic micro-rotor movement that operates at 21,600 vibrations per hour and offers a 48-hour power reserve. As with all Parmigiani calibers, the finishing is superb. The combination of Côtes de Genève, perlage, and anglage looks beautiful, with the meticulously finished 22K gold rotor serving as the focal point.

Wearing the Parmigiani Fleurier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ose

I have had the pleasure of trying quite a few Tonda PF models over the past few years, and there is something special about putting one on the wrist. Regardless of the variant, there is this majestic feel that you experience once a Tonda PF lands there. It’s hard to rationalize that feeling, but it is a combination of the heft, finishing, materials, and overall refinement and sophistication that the timepieces exude. It’s truly unique to the Tonda PF line, and I adore that.

Parmigiani Fleurier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ose on-wrist profile shot

The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ose is particularly special. If you have ever tried on a 40mm Tonda PF, you will know that it wears large. Watches with integrated bracelets tend to look bigger, and the Tonda PF design specifically has a lot of wrist presence with its 40mm case and bracelet that widens significantly as it elegantly approaches the case. Consequently, this isn’t a watch for people with smaller wrists. However, if you can pull it off, it is a joy to behold. On my 18.5cm wrist, the watch feels perfectly at home, so from the moment I closed the clasp, I had the biggest smile on my face.

Watch specifications

Model
Tonda PF Minute Rattrapante Arctic Rose
Reference
PFC904-1020002-100182
Dial
Arctic rose with Grain d’Orge hand-guilloché finishing and hand-applied 18K gold rhodium-plated indexes
Case Material
Polished and satin-finished stainless steel with platinum 950 knurled bezel
Case Dimensions
40mm (diameter) × 10.7mm (thickness)
Crystal
Sapphire
Case Back
Stainless steel and sapphire crystal, affixed with four screws
Movement
PF052: automatic with manual winding, 21,600vph (3Hz) frequency, 48-hour power reserve, 271 components, 35 jewels, 32mm diameter, 4.9mm thickness, Côtes de Genève, perlage, beveled bridges, 22K rose gold micro-rotor with Grain d'Orge guilloché
Water Resistance
60 meters
Strap
Stainless steel integrated bracelet with butterfly clasp
Functions
Time (hours, minutes), minute rattrapante
Price
CHF 29,700
Warranty
Three years
